Description

A small boulder choked arroyo located near the West entrance to Scenic Dr. Local mountain folks call the canyon Crazy Cat, but it's official name is The Palisades. A park sign is located at the trailhead with Rules and Information.

This area has a no recorded climbing history that I know of. Freinds and I started visiting the area in 1994. Most obvious boulder problems had already been established and the Prow had signs of previous climbers top roping its steep faces.

The Palisades is currently the only bouldering area in the Franklin Mountain range open to the public. So its become the spot for climbers to go get a quick fix and pump-out.

Getting There

Don't block the gate when parking. Follow the road veering left (not right) to a large metal gate. After passing the gate find a trail that drops down into the arroyo. Follow the arroyo directly to the boulders.
